Wholesale turmeric, a spice bought for its colour

Wholesale turmeric is not bought like the other spices on the aisle. What is expected of it first is colour: it is what gives rice, curry, marinades and sauces that clear yellow no other powder replaces. A food wholesaler since 1984, Palimex lists it under the Epika and Espig labels, in a range deliberately narrowed to the form that is genuinely useful in a professional kitchen: ground turmeric.

Why the range is ground only

Turmeric is a rhizome. Once dried it becomes extremely hard, almost impossible to reduce properly with ordinary kitchen equipment, and the grind that comes out of it stays uneven. An already sifted powder solves that problem upstream: it disperses evenly, colours without leaving dark specks in a pale sauce and can be dosed to the gram. That is why our assortment carries ground turmeric only, and why there is no whole version worth stocking in catering.

That consistency matters more than anything in an establishment serving the same dish several hundred times a month. A turmeric whose colouring power varies from one bag to the next forces the cook to correct by eye, plate after plate, which costs brigade time and product. Steady supply from a wholesaler is worth more here than a one-off lot bought at the best price of the week.

Dosing a colouring spice

Turmeric is handled as much as a colouring agent as an aromatic. The right habit comes down to four points, easy to pass down the brigade:

  1. Disperse the powder in hot fat before any liquid: the colour sets better and no lumps form.
  2. Add in small touches and judge on a cold plate, never in the hot pan, where the result always looks stronger.
  3. Never correct a pale dish at the end of cooking: raw powder leaves a noticeably earthy taste.
  4. Write the chosen quantity on the recipe card as soon as it satisfies, and then stick to it.

Available formats and stock rotation

Our range covers the fine grocer as well as the central kitchen. Cases of 100 g units suit establishments with slow rotation or shelf resale; the 250 g, 500 g and 1 kg bags follow steady volumes. The rule is the same across the whole spice aisle: the slower the rotation, the more a small pack protects the product.

Pack sizeType of businessTypical use
250 g and 500 g bagSmall kitchen, fine groceryMarinades, sauces, coloured rice
1 kg bagRestaurants, caterersCurry bases, steady production
20x100 g caseSlow rotation, resaleKitchen portioning, shelf display

Choosing a pack size is therefore less a question of price than of organisation. Once you know your monthly use, you order the size that will be finished within a few weeks rather than leaving a large bag open for half a year. A business that uses turmeric for a single dish on the menu is almost always better served by the case of single portions than by the kilo bag, even when the price per kilo looks more attractive on paper.

Storage: colour fades first

Turmeric powder does not spoil visibly: it pales. That is the first signal, well before aroma, and it is monitored like the rest of the store room within your food safety management plan.

  • Store away from light, the main enemy of any pigment.
  • Reseal tightly after every use and avoid repeated transfers between containers.
  • Apply first-in first-out rotation and date every decanted container.
  • Do not decant more than a month of use into an open bin in the kitchen.
  • Keep lot marks and best-before dates until the pack is finished, for upstream traceability.
  • Set aside dedicated containers: turmeric stains plastics and seals for good.

Curcumin, the pigment of the rhizome, is among the food colours regulated at European level, with specifications published in the Official Journal of the European Union: see Regulation (EU) No 231/2012 laying down specifications for food additives.
